Son of the mythical Clint Eastwood (95) and Jacelyn Reeves (73), Scott (39) was born in Carmel, California, but spent his childhood between the tranquility of the California coast and the wild energy of Hawaii. “I fished, dived, surfed… I had a simple and happy childhood,” he confessed in an interview with Route Magazine. These years away from the glamor of Hollywood shaped his adventurous and sporty character and his love of nature. At 17, he decided to move in with his father, a change that was not easy for him. “I lived with my mother until everything rotted away… and then I came to my father and made him angry too,” he recalled humorously. Over time, Scott understood that the Eastwood name was not a key to success, but a responsibility. “My father didn’t give me a dime. He made me earn everything,” she told Woman’s World. And in another interview, he added: “Dad is very old-fashioned… He taught me integrity: being on time, working and trying hard.” Before hitting the big screen, Scott modeled in campaigns for international brands like Ralph Lauren and editions like GQ Australia, and his face and body appeared in the 2015 Davidoff Cool Water perfume campaign. He made his leap into the cinema with roles in Flags of our fathers And Great Turin (both directed by Clint), but always with a clear premise that his father repeated to him: “If there’s someone better than you, you won’t get the part.” He also starred in the film The perfect wavewhere he was able to combine his great loves: cinema and surfing.
Several romances and a tragedy
Personally, Scott prefers discretion, although his love life has been a topic of conversation. He was linked to actress and singer Jana Kramer, model and actress Charlotte McKinney and Ana de Armas when they worked together on the film Overdrive (2017).
But he also experienced a tragedy that shaped him: In September 2014, his girlfriend at the time, Jewel Brangman, died in a car accident caused by a defective airbag. “It was one of the hardest calls I have received in my life,” he confessed in pain.
